Well established Hotel & Steakhouse”
Well established hotel & Steakhouse and being an older property has been converted to provide ensuite toilet/shower facilities within existing bedrooms which are not spacious but more than adequate for our short 3 day stay. Room 2 has a view out over the back garden and was clean and comfortable with large (almost super size bed). The staff were very friendly and approachable with nothing too much trouble for them. Breakfast was cooked to order, very tasty and hot with local produce and well presented by the chef (Joe). We were lucky to dine in on the Thursday evening which is "Steak night" and during a chat with Joe after breakfast on that morning gave us an insight on the steak provided by local butchers. The owner of hotel Pat is a butcher to trade and very particular with regards his suppliers which made the steak a meal to remember. The public bar is very cosy with a real fire and friendly local clientele that were easy to chat and spend time with. It seemed every customer was on first name terms which made for a very pleasant and interesting evening. The paintings of the hotel hanging in the bar were done by a local retired art teacher and it was interesting to hear the story behind the paintings. (you'll need to go and hear about them first hand)..... you won't be disappointed with either the story or your stay at the hotel.
